Being a young person can be a very difficult phase in an individual’s life. The passage into adulthood is not only complicated by a torrent of physical, emotional and psychological changes which frequently cause confusion and distress, but also by external pressures from parents, teachers, peer groups and society in general. For parents, who ultimately want the very best for their youngsters, things can also be immensely difficult, but often they feel at a loss as to how to deal with some of the situations that face them, and the relationships between them and their children begin to deteriorate before their eyes.

Teen workshops are a very useful and simple way of motivating students. They are particularly beneficial when:
• there is a need to improve examination grades
• students are having difficulty with basic subjects such as English or Mathematics
• students are lacking focus and enthusiasm
• students have low self-belief and/or low self-confidence
As an outsider to the school, the students open up to me freely about their thoughts and feelings around difficult times at school, such as examinations or subjects that they struggle to master. They appreciate the fact that the sessions are completely confidential and they take on board the new ideas that coaching illustrates, extremely quickly and happily.
Some of the key areas which students enjoy working on via coaching are as follows:
• Building SELF-CONFIDENCE and SELF-BELIEF
• Developing POSITIVE THINKING
• Increasing and understanding MOTIVATION
• CAREER ASPIRATIONS
• MEMORY TIPS
• Improving HAPPINESS and CONTENTMENT
As a result of coaching in small groups many students have shown a marked improvement in their overall achievement at school, which in turn leads to improvement in their exam grades.
Group workshops offer support and prove to be high in value for the students, yet economic with regard to time and money. They certainly enjoy and benefit from, the new outlook that coaching generates.
